首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ux密文加密grub

Linux 密文加密 GRUB 主要涉及到对 GRUB 引导加载程序进行加密,以增强系统的安全性。

基础概念: GRUB 是 Linux 系统中常用的引导加载程序。对 GRUB 进行加密可以在一定程度上防止未经授权的用户修改引导配置或恶意篡改启动过程。

相关优势:

  1. 增强系统安全性,防止引导过程被恶意干预。
  2. 保护敏感的启动配置和内核参数。

类型: 常见的加密方式包括使用密码对 GRUB 配置文件进行加密,或者对整个 GRUB 引导扇区进行加密。

应用场景:

  1. 对安全性要求较高的服务器环境。
  2. 防止未经授权的系统启动和引导修改。

可能出现的问题及原因:

  1. 加密导致启动失败:可能是加密算法或密码设置错误,导致 GRUB 无法正确解密和加载。
  2. 无法进入单用户模式或修复模式:因为加密限制了对引导选项的访问。

解决方法:

  1. 仔细检查加密设置和密码是否正确。
  2. 确保在加密前备份了正确的 GRUB 配置文件。
  3. 如果启动失败,可尝试通过救援模式或 Live CD 进行修复,重新设置或解密 GRUB。

示例代码(使用 md5 加密密码):

代码语言:txt
复制
grub-md5-crypt

输入并确认密码后,将生成的加密字符串添加到 GRUB 配置文件中。

需要注意的是,加密 GRUB 并非绝对安全的解决方案,还需要结合其他安全措施来全面保障系统安全。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

国密算法,明文、密文、密码、密钥、对称加密、非对称加密简单理解

,明文、密文、密码、密钥、对称加密、非对称加密简单理解 国密算法是什么?...还有主密钥,就是加密工作密钥,这时候,工作密钥是x,通过方程式输出y:是工作密钥的密文,这样的话密码的安全程度就会更高。...期间的运算是通过,二进制数据,进行移位,补位,进行异或,与,非运算进行加密,生成密文。 明文就是你的密码了。...明文/密文 明文(plaintext)是加密之前的原始数据,密文是通过密码(cipher)运算后得到的结果成为密文(ciphertext) 对称密钥 对称密钥(Symmetric-key algorithm...客户端的明文通过公钥加密后的密文需要用私钥解密。非对称密钥在加密和解密的过程的使用的密钥是不同的密钥,加密和解密是不对称的,所以称之为非对称加密。

19810
  • 加密的艺术:密文的创建和校验

    至于客户端应该如何进行加密,我们接下来开始讨论。 密文的创建和校验 之前说了在信息安全领域没有绝对的安全,需要多高的安全等级就要消耗多大的安全成本。...但是需要注意的是: BCrypt 存在对计算资源和时间有很大的消耗,会明显降低服务端性能,只建议在客户端进行慢哈希处理 密文的创建 对于敏感信息加密阶段,可以参考以下方案进行处理: 用户创建密码,客户端接收用户的明文密码...客户端对密码使用固定盐值 + BCrypt 慢哈希进行加密后发给服务端 服务端接收密文,然后生成随机盐值,对密文进行二次加密 服务端将随机盐和二次密文存储到数据库 密文的校验 在对密文进行校验阶段,可以参考以下方案进行处理...: 说明: 用户输入密码,客户端收到用户的明文密码 客户端对密码使用固定盐值 + BCrypt 慢哈希进行加密后发给服务端 服务端接收客户端密文,然后从数据库取出随机盐和二次密文 服务端使用随机盐对客户端密文进行加密...,然后和自身的二次密文进行对比 密文内容相同,则表示密码校验通过

    12310

    Linux修改grub菜单

    【注】参考自 grub 官方手册。 1. 保留上一次 grub 菜单选项 1.1 问题 每次开机时,大部分 Linux 发行版的 grub 菜单都是定位在首选项位置(即当前系统选项位置)。...1.2 解决 修改 Linux 的 /etc/default/grub 文件,添加以下内容: GRUB_DEFAULT=saved GRUB_SAVEDEFAULT=true GRUB_DEFAULT...saved 使用 GRUB_SAVEDEFAULT 变量保存的或 grub-set-default 命令设定的选项作为 grub 默认菜单选项。...修改 grub 菜单等待时间 2.1 问题 有些 Linux 发行版开机进入 grub 菜单后等待时间很短,因此每次都需要抓住 grub 菜单出来的那一刻手动按键终止 grub 菜单等待时间倒计时。...2.2 解决 修改 Linux 的 /etc/default/grub 文件中的 GRUB_TIMEOUT 变量值,单位为秒: GRUB_TIMEOUT="30" # 比如修改为 30 秒的等待时间

    8.1K20

    国密 SM2 公钥加密密文格式记录

    SM2的公钥和密文格式SM2 公钥加密产生的密文是一个字节串,它可以被分为三个主要部分:C1、C2、C3,其中C1是随机数计算出的椭圆曲线、C2是密文数据、C3是SM3杂凑值,C1固定为64字节,C2的长度与明文相同...,我们发现仍然解密失败,因此我们怀疑是不是密文数据有问题。...但是为了保险,我们继续对 encrypt 函数做了检查:我们发现 encrypt 函数的实现中,并没有做 ASN1 编码的动作,看来问题就出在这里,我们拿到的密文其实是 C1C3C2 模式的裸密文。...通过进一步检查,我们发现,它只在 verify 中有ASN1 相关的判断:对密文重新做 ASN1 编码在确定了密文格式的确存在问题后,接下来我们只需要对密文做好 ASN1 编码即可。...,返回C1, C3, C2 SM2密文主要由C1、C2、C3三部分构成, 其中C1是随机数计算出的椭圆曲线、C2是密文数据、C3是SM3杂凑值, C1固定为64字节,C2的长度与明文相同

    1.5K146

    30余种加密编码类型的密文特征分析(建议收藏)

    L行字母进行加密,得到第一个字母的密文M。...同样,第二个明文字母是T,它用表中的I行加密,得到第二个密文B。...、零宽隐写 1、文本隐藏加密 特征:加密过的密文会比原文的字节数多,当你按删除键的时候会发现某一处要按好多下才能把前面的字删掉 原理**:它的原理是在密文中加入了不可见字符组成的编码,例如上述看似九个字符的一句话...这是加密后的字节数 这是本来的字节数 2、零宽隐写 特征:解密后明文与密文会分开显示,密文一般隐藏在第一个字后面,不信你试试,保证你十下之内删不完 与上面文本隐藏加密的原理一样,但过程不一样...这里加密过的密文在文本隐藏加密中解不出来 常用解密网站: 文本隐藏加密:www.qqxiuzi.cn 零宽隐写:yuanfux.github.io 特殊暗号类加密 这类加密都是特征性比较强的,

    83.1K830

    30余种加密编码类型的密文特征分析(建议收藏)

    L行字母进行加密,得到第一个字母的密文M。...同样,第二个明文字母是T,它用表中的I行加密,得到第二个密文B。...、零宽隐写 1、文本隐藏加密 特征:加密过的密文会比原文的字节数多,当你按删除键的时候会发现某一处要按好多下才能把前面的字删掉 原理**:它的原理是在密文中加入了不可见字符组成的编码,例如上述看似九个字符的一句话...这是加密后的字节数 这是本来的字节数 2、零宽隐写 特征:解密后明文与密文会分开显示,密文一般隐藏在第一个字后面,不信你试试,保证你十下之内删不完 与上面文本隐藏加密的原理一样,但过程不一样...这里加密过的密文在文本隐藏加密中解不出来 常用解密网站: 文本隐藏加密:www.qqxiuzi.cn 零宽隐写:yuanfux.github.io 特殊暗号类加密 这类加密都是特征性比较强的,易辨别

    16.6K83

    Linux服务器企业级安全加固

    Linux服务器企业级安全加固 前言 账-号、密-码安全 1 锁定不必要的用户 2 修改密.码过期时间 3 设置密.码复杂度 4 限制登陆超时 5 限制错误登陆次数 6 禁止root用户远程登陆 6.1...密.码 1.备份配置文件 2.使用grub2-mkpasswd-pbkdf2 加密密.码 3.修/boot/grub2/grub.cfg 4.执行命令grub2-mkconfig -o /boot/grub2.../grub.cfg 及时更新漏.洞补丁及使用稳定安全版的服务器应用软件 有条件使用堡垒机登陆服务器 将生产服务器和办公网物理隔离 前言 Linux 是一个开放式系统,可以在网络上找到许多现成的程序和工具...加密密.码 密.码自己定义,但是一定得保存好否则最后连自己都登录不进去 [root@localhost ~]# grub2-mkpasswd-pbkdf2 Enter password: Reenter.../grub.cfg 添加以下配置到该文件的最后面(特别需要注意 用户名root和密文之间是空格分隔,而不是换行) cat <<EOF set superusers=‘root’ password_pbkdf2

    1K40

    速读原著-GRUB_多系统引导(GRUB 的md5加密方法)

    二、GRUB 的md5加密方法; 经jerboa兄指教,我又读了一下GRUB文档,的确感觉到用md5加密校验GRUB密码比较安全。...为了也能让和我一样菜的弟兄,也能知道如何通过md5进行GRUB密码加密,我不得不把这个教程写出来。哈哈,高手就是免读了,此文为菜鸟弟兄所准备。 用md5加密校码GRUB密码,这样会更安全。...1、用grub-md5-crypt成生GRUB的md5密码; 通过grub-md5-crypt对GRUB的密码进行加密码运算,比如我们想设置grub的密码是123456,所以我们先要用md5进行对123456...这个密码进行加密 [root@linux01 beinan]# /sbin/grub-md5-crypt Password: 在这里输入123456 Retype password: 再输入一次123456...$1$7uDL20$eSB.XRPG2A2Fv8AeH34nZ0 $1$7uDL20$eSB.XRPG2A2Fv8AeH34nZ0 就是通过grub-md5-crypt进行加密码后产生的值。

    97920

    CTF&爬虫:掌握这些特征,一秒识别密文加密方式

    ,通过密文就能猜测出使用的哪种算法、编码、混淆,将会大大提高工作效率!...,其密文也和 MD5、SHA 类似,密文的长度和使用的 MD5、SHA 算法对应密文的长度是一样的。...RC4、Rabbit 等 AES、DES、3DES、RC4、Rabbit 等加密算法的密文通常没有固定的长度,他们通常使用 crypto-js 来实现,比如 AES 加解密示例如下: CryptoJS...、恺撒变换、变换加密,它是一种替换加密的技术,明文中的所有字母都在字母表上向后(或向前)按照一个固定数目进行偏移后被替换成密文。...该加密算法是根据当前汉字有多少笔画出头,对应的明文就是数字几。 示例: 明文:王夫 井工 夫口 由中人 井中 夫夫 由中大 密文:67 84 70 123 82 77 125

    2.9K22
    领券